                    Tradition  
                      IN ROME, AT THE  ENTHRONING OF THE FIRST LADY OF ARLES 
                      Being the Queen  of Provence 
                      The picturesque  event was established in 1930, for the hundredth anniversary of the birth of  Frederic Mistral, remarkable writer and lexicographer from Provence. The lady  chosen for the Queen of Arles is the official representative of the language,  customs and tradition of Provence in the following three years, ambassador of  the Provencal culture. One of the criteria is high knowledge of history,  literature, architecture, art, tradition and language of Provence

                    Pilgrimages  
                      RELIGIOUS  TOURISM: THE METEORA, ONE OF THE MOST ATTRACTIVE DESTINATIONS OF RELIGIOUS  TOURISM IN GREECE 
                      The  Monastic City on Rocks 
                      An  ascetic life began here in 985, with the arrival of monk Barnabas. After  establishing Dupjana, the first monastery, and Protat church, the establishment  of monastic fraternities began in the 11th century. The renaissance  of the Meteora, in the 14th century, is linked with the arrival of a  Holy Mountain monk Athanasius, the founder of the Great Meteora and the creator  of the first Meteora Typicon, but also with despot Simeon (the son of Serbian  king Stefan Dečanski), and his successor Jovan Uroš, with monastic name of  Joasaf, whose support was immeasurable

                    Health  
                      RIBARSKA BANJA  CONTINUES GOING UPWARD 
                      Fruits of Big  Investments 
                      About nine million Euros has been invested in seven years. The spa  center has restored its former glow. Old villas were refurbished, new  facilities were built in the spirit of the natural environment, modern programs  were introduced. Over 250 young educated people have been employed. Capacities  are filled for almost one hundred percent, and the number of foreign guests is  growing
